Are you worried about overdoses happening where you live or work? Wondering how you can help prevent an overdose?
Come and learn skills that could save lives. The Somerville Prevention Services and the Cambridge Public Health Department offer a free virtual overdose prevention and response trainings on a monthly basis to the community and free on-site trainings for groups by appointment.
